Linden City Zoning Code

§ 31-19.17

Institutional Uses, Including But Not Limited to Private, Non-Profit and Public Schools; Hospitals; Places of Worship; and Federal, State and County Government Buildings.

[Ord. No. 60-1 § 3; Ord. No. 61-47; Ord. No. 61-53]
The construction or alteration of an institutional use identified above shall not take place unless the following minimum standards are met:
a. 
Public and Private Schools. Public schools covering any or all grades pre-kindergarten through grade 12 and full-time private schools covering any or all grades pre-kindergarten through grade 12 that are operated by charitable, religious or eleemosynary organizations to satisfy State mandated educational requirements, where permitted as a conditional use provided said conditional use shall meet all of the following requirements:
1. 
Charter. The application shall be accompanied by the existing or proposed charter and bylaws of the organization and such other material as may be required to guarantee to the satisfaction of the Board, the following:
(a) 
The organization is or will be a bonafide nonprofit school organized for educational purposes and such other activities normally carried on by such schools.
(b) 
The organization has been granted exemption from taxation under the laws of both the State of New Jersey and the United States.
(c) 
The organization will not engage in sales of products or materials to the general public or otherwise engage in activities normally carried on as a business or commercial activity, except that:
(1) 
The organization may conduct intermittent commercial activities open to the general public designed solely to raise funds to support the purposes of the organization or for related or affiliated organizations with charitable, educational or religious purposes, provided such activities are conducted inside a building or structure. Such activities shall only be permitted outside of a building or structure under the authority of a special license granted by the City Council of the City of Linden, which shall contain such conditions as are considered necessary for the public health, safety and welfare. This paragraph shall not prevent the organization from hiring or otherwise engaging profit-making organizations to conduct fundraising activities, even though a portion of the funds raised is taken by such profit-making organization as a fee.
(2) 
The sale of items, products or materials required for the educational programs or welfare of the students, or accessory to and having a relation to the activities conducted on the premises, such as, but not limited to, books, art materials and school supplies, or tickets for student activities, or other school related events, or food for school lunches, are permitted on a continuous basis, provided such sales are conducted inside the building or structure.
2. 
Minimum Lot Size. The lot or site on which the proposed use is to be located shall have a minimum area of ninety thousand (90,000) square feet and the lot or site shall have a minimum street frontage of two hundred twenty-five (225) feet.
3. 
Impervious Coverage. The coverage of the lot by buildings and structures will not exceed fifteen (15%) percent, and the total coverage of the lot by all buildings, structures, sidewalks, parking areas, driveways, or other improvements, shall not exceed forty (40%) percent of the total area of the lot.
4. 
Setbacks. Any building or structure shall be set back from the front street line, a distance not less than two (2) feet of setback for each one (1) foot of building or structure height or shall conform to the front yard setback requirements of the zone in which it is located, whichever is greater.
Any building or structure shall be set back from the side property lines a distance not less than two (2) feet of setback for each one (1) foot of building or structure height or forty (40) feet, whichever is greater.
Any building or structure shall be set back from the rear property line, a distance not less than two (2) feet of setback for each one (1) foot of building or structure height or fifty (50) feet, whichever is greater.
5. 
Buffers. Buffers shall be provided in accordance with Section 31-22.
6. 
Exclusions. This subsection is not intended to apply to part time schools which are conducted as an adjunct or supplement to the religious activities of a church, religious organization or place of worship, such as, but not limited to, Sunday schools, nursery schools, catechism or Hebrew schools, adult education, or the like, or as an adjunct or supplement to the activities or programs of chartered membership organizations, but is intended to apply to educational institutions, whether or not operated in conjunction with religious organizations, churches, or places of worship, or chartered membership organizations which are operated on a full time basis, which offer general academic instruction or training in a skill, trade or vocation, and which are intended to fulfill State mandated educational requirements.
b. 
Federal, State and County Buildings. Federal, State and County buildings and uses may be permitted as a conditional use. Said conditional uses shall be permitted provided the following requirements are met:
1. 
Proof of Need. Proof shall be furnished that the proposed installation in the specific location is necessary for the efficiency of the public utility system and to the satisfactory and convenient provision of service to the neighborhood in which the facility is to be located.
2. 
Building Design. The design of any building or structure required for such use shall conform to the general character of the area in which the facility is to be located.
3. 
Fencing. Adequate fencing and landscaping shall be provided, maintained and replaced as required.
4. 
Site Requirements. The lot on which the facility is to be located shall be sufficient in size to adequately accommodate the proposed facility together with any parking space required to serve the facility so that the total coverage of the lot by all buildings, sidewalks, parking areas, driveways, or other improvements, does not exceed fifty (50%) percent of the total area. Parking space shall not be located within the front yard area, not within twenty-five (25) feet of a property line, and shall otherwise comply with all general requirements of this chapter concerning parking areas. In addition, landscape plantings shall be provided in sufficient quantity, location and height and maintained and replaced as required, to preclude to the maximum extent possible, the transmission of headlight glare or other lighting to adjacent properties and to preclude to the maximum extent possible, the view of the parking area from a public street.
5. 
Setbacks. Any building or structure shall conform to the front yard setback requirements for the zone in which it is located or a distance equal to the height of the building, whichever is greater.
Any building or structure shall be set back from the side property lines a distance not less than the height of the structure, or twenty-five (25) feet, whichever is greater.
Any building or structure shall be set back from the rear property line a distance not less than the height of the structure or fifty (50) feet whichever is greater.
6. 
Buffers. Buffers shall be provided in accordance with Section 31-22.
c. 
Churches. Churches and similar places of worship and rectories or parish houses or convents of religious groups on the same tract are permitted as a conditional use. Said conditional uses shall be permitted provided the following requirements are met:
1. 
Charter. The application shall be accompanied by the existing or proposed charter and bylaws of the organization and such other material as may be required to guarantee to the satisfaction of the Planning Board, the following:
(a) 
The organization is or will be a bona fide nonprofit religious group organized primarily for the benefit of its membership, and such other activities normally carried on by religious groups.
(b) 
The organization has been granted exemption from taxation under the laws of both the State of New Jersey and the United States.
(c) 
The organization will not engage in sales of products or materials to the general public or otherwise engage in activities normally carried on as a business or commercial activity, except that:
(1) 
The organization may conduct intermittent commercial activities open to the general public designed solely to raise funds to support the purposes of the organization or for related or affiliated organizations with charitable, educational or religious purposes, provided such activities are conducted inside of a building or structure. Such activities shall also be permitted outside of a building or structure under the authority of a special license granted by the City Council of the City of Linden, which shall contain such conditions as are considered necessary for the public health, safety and welfare. This paragraph shall not prevent the organization from hiring or otherwise engaging profit-making organizations to conduct fundraising activities, even though a portion of the funds raised is taken by such profit-making organization as a fee; and,
(2) 
(Reserved)
(3) 
Sale of religious articles, or items having a relation to the cultural or ethnic background of the members of the faith are permitted on a continuous basis, provided that such sales are conducted inside the building or structure.
2. 
Minimum Lot Size. The lot on which the proposed use is to be located shall have a minimum area of seventy-five thousand (75,000) square feet, and shall have a minimum street frontage of two hundred twenty-five (225) feet.
3. 
Impervious Coverage. The coverage of the lot by all buildings, structures, sidewalks, parking areas, driveways, and other improvements, shall not exceed fifty (50%) percent of the total lot area.
4. 
Setbacks. Any building or structure shall conform to the front yard setback requirements for the zone in which it is located.
Any building or structure shall be set back from the side property lines a distance not less than the height of the structure or twenty-five (25) feet, whichever is greater. Any building or structure shall be set back from the rear property line a distance not less than the height of the structure or fifty (50) feet, whichever is greater.
5. 
Buffers. Buffers shall be provided in accordance with Section 31-22.
6. 
Exclusion. It is not intended that part time schools which are conducted as an adjunct or supplement to the religious activities of a church, religious organization, or place of worship, such as, but not limited to, Sunday schools, nursery schools, catechism, Hebrew schools, adult education, and the like, be classified as a mixed use as defined herein for the premises on which they are conducted.
